Oracle数据导入导出小工具(主要用于导入导出小批量含大字段的数据)
💡
原文中文,约15800字,阅读约需38分钟。
📝
内容提要
该工具基于.NET Framework 4.8和Oracle.ManagedDataAccess,用于导入导出Oracle数据库的大字段数据。支持将表数据导出为JSON格式,并从JSON文件中导入数据。用户只需输入连接字符串、表名和文件路径,操作简单直观。
🎯
关键要点
- 该工具基于.NET Framework 4.8和Oracle.ManagedDataAccess。
- 用于导入导出Oracle数据库的大字段数据。
- 支持将表数据导出为JSON格式,并从JSON文件中导入数据。
- 用户只需输入连接字符串、表名和文件路径,操作简单直观。
- 导出功能需要输入导出表名,成功后会显示导出记录数和耗时。
- 导入功能需要输入导入表名和数据文件,成功后会显示导入记录数和耗时。
- 测试连接功能确保用户输入的连接字符串有效。
- 选择导入文件功能允许用户选择JSON文件并自动填充表名。
- OracleLargeObjectHandler类负责处理导入导出操作。
- 导出时使用顺序访问大字段,确保性能。
- 导入时支持批量插入,避免一次性插入过多数据导致性能问题。
- 提供了对JSON文件格式的预验证,确保数据有效性。
❓
延伸问答
这个工具的主要功能是什么?
该工具用于导入导出Oracle数据库的大字段数据,支持将表数据导出为JSON格式,并从JSON文件中导入数据。
如何使用这个工具导出数据?
用户需要输入连接字符串、导出表名和文件路径,点击导出按钮即可导出数据,成功后会显示导出记录数和耗时。
导入数据时需要注意什么?
导入时需要输入导入表名和数据文件,确保文件存在且格式正确,成功后会显示导入记录数和耗时。
这个工具支持哪些数据格式?
该工具支持将数据导出为JSON格式,并从JSON文件中导入数据。
如何测试连接字符串的有效性?
用户可以通过点击测试连接按钮,输入连接字符串来测试其有效性,成功后会显示连接成功的提示。
导出时如何确保性能?
导出时使用顺序访问大字段,以确保性能。
➡️